#013204 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#013204 is composed of 0.4% red, 19.6%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 98% cyan, 0% magenta, 92% yellow and 80.4% black. It has a hue angle of 123.7 degrees, a saturation of 96.1% and a lightness of 10%. #013204 color hex could be obtained by blending #026408 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003300.

#013204 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#013204 has RGB values of R:1, G:50, B:4 and CMYK values of C:0.98, M:0, Y:0.92, K:0.8. Its decimal value is 78340.
